WebIncidents in the Life of a Slave Girl 2 slavery at any time. Around 1852, her employer, Cornelia Grinnell Willis, purchased her freedom from the Flints. Jacobs's decision to write her autobiography stemmed from correspondence with her friend, Amy Post, a Quaker abolitionist and feminist activist. Harriet Jacobs' autobiography, written under the pseudonym Linda Brent, details her experiences as a slave in North Carolina, her escape to freedom in the north, and her ensuing struggles to free her children. WebIn her narrative Incidents in the Life of a Slave Girl, Harriet Jacobs chronicles her alter ego Linda Brent ’s quest for freedom.
